+<h3 class="section">4.4 Characters</h3>
+
+<ul>
+<li> <cite>The number of bits in a byte (C90 3.4, C99 and C11 3.6).</cite>
+
+<p>Determined by ABI.
+</p>
+</li><li> <cite>The values of the members of the execution character set (C90,
+C99 and C11 5.2.1).</cite>
+
+<p>Determined by ABI.
+</p>
+</li><li> <cite>The unique value of the member of the execution character set produced
+for each of the standard alphabetic escape sequences (C90, C99 and C11
+5.2.2).</cite>
+
+<p>Determined by ABI.
+</p>
+</li><li> <cite>The value of a <code>char</code> object into which has been stored any
+character other than a member of the basic execution character set
+(C90 6.1.2.5, C99 and C11 6.2.5).</cite>
+
+<p>Determined by ABI.
+</p>
+</li><li> <cite>Which of <code>signed char</code> or <code>unsigned char</code> has the same
+range, representation, and behavior as &ldquo;plain&rdquo; <code>char</code> (C90
+6.1.2.5, C90 6.2.1.1, C99 and C11 6.2.5, C99 and C11 6.3.1.1).</cite>
+
+<a name="index-fsigned_002dchar-1"></a>
+<a name="index-funsigned_002dchar-1"></a>
+<p>Determined by ABI. The options <samp>-funsigned-char</samp> and
+<samp>-fsigned-char</samp> change the default. See <a href="C-Dialect-Options.html#C-Dialect-Options">Options Controlling C Dialect</a>.
+</p>
+</li><li> <cite>The mapping of members of the source character set (in character
+constants and string literals) to members of the execution character
+set (C90 6.1.3.4, C99 and C11 6.4.4.4, C90, C99 and C11 5.1.1.2).</cite>
+
+<p>Determined by ABI.
+</p>
+</li><li> <cite>The value of an integer character constant containing more than one
+character or containing a character or escape sequence that does not map
+to a single-byte execution character (C90 6.1.3.4, C99 and C11 6.4.4.4).</cite>
+
+<p>See <a href="http://gcc.gnu.org/onlinedocs/cpp/Implementation_002ddefined-behavior.html#Implementation_002ddefined-behavior">Implementation-defined
+behavior</a> in <cite>The C Preprocessor</cite>.
+</p>
+</li><li> <cite>The value of a wide character constant containing more than one
+multibyte character or a single multibyte character that maps to
+multiple members of the extended execution character set, or
+containing a multibyte character or escape sequence not represented in
+the extended execution character set (C90 6.1.3.4, C99 and C11
+6.4.4.4).</cite>
+
+<p>See <a href="http://gcc.gnu.org/onlinedocs/cpp/Implementation_002ddefined-behavior.html#Implementation_002ddefined-behavior">Implementation-defined
+behavior</a> in <cite>The C Preprocessor</cite>.
+</p>
+</li><li> <cite>The current locale used to convert a wide character constant consisting
+of a single multibyte character that maps to a member of the extended
+execution character set into a corresponding wide character code (C90
+6.1.3.4, C99 and C11 6.4.4.4).</cite>
+
+<p>See <a href="http://gcc.gnu.org/onlinedocs/cpp/Implementation_002ddefined-behavior.html#Implementation_002ddefined-behavior">Implementation-defined
+behavior</a> in <cite>The C Preprocessor</cite>.
+</p>
+</li><li> <cite>Whether differently-prefixed wide string literal tokens can be
+concatenated and, if so, the treatment of the resulting multibyte
+character sequence (C11 6.4.5).</cite>
+
+<p>Such tokens may not be concatenated.
+</p>
+</li><li> <cite>The current locale used to convert a wide string literal into
+corresponding wide character codes (C90 6.1.4, C99 and C11 6.4.5).</cite>
+
+<p>See <a href="http://gcc.gnu.org/onlinedocs/cpp/Implementation_002ddefined-behavior.html#Implementation_002ddefined-behavior">Implementation-defined
+behavior</a> in <cite>The C Preprocessor</cite>.
+</p>
+</li><li> <cite>The value of a string literal containing a multibyte character or escape
+sequence not represented in the execution character set (C90 6.1.4,
+C99 and C11 6.4.5).</cite>
+
+<p>See <a href="http://gcc.gnu.org/onlinedocs/cpp/Implementation_002ddefined-behavior.html#Implementation_002ddefined-behavior">Implementation-defined
+behavior</a> in <cite>The C Preprocessor</cite>.
+</p>
+</li><li> <cite>The encoding of any of <code>wchar_t</code>, <code>char16_t</code>, and
+<code>char32_t</code> where the corresponding standard encoding macro
+(<code>__STDC_ISO_10646__</code>, <code>__STDC_UTF_16__</code>, or
+<code>__STDC_UTF_32__</code>) is not defined (C11 6.10.8.2).</cite>
+
+<p>See <a href="http://gcc.gnu.org/onlinedocs/cpp/Implementation_002ddefined-behavior.html#Implementation_002ddefined-behavior">Implementation-defined
+behavior</a> in <cite>The C Preprocessor</cite>. <code>char16_t</code> and
+<code>char32_t</code> literals are always encoded in UTF-16 and UTF-32
+respectively.
+</p>
+</li></ul>
